Abstract

A torch roller mill, comprising a housing (4) provided with a sandwiched layer cylindrical block structure, a feed port (11) and a fine powder discharge port (12) in communication with the inner cavity of the housing sandwiched layer are provided on the top of the housing, a coarse powder discharge port (14) in communication with the inner cavity of the housing sandwiched layer is provided at the bottom of the housing, the upper end of a main shaft (1) is placed in an upper bearing seat (10), the lower end of the main shaft is placed in a lower bearing seat (3), and a driving wheel (2) is co-axially sleeve-mounted on the lower end of the lower bearing seat of the main shaft; at least two layers of turntables (7) and mixing pans (9) are axially mounted on the main shaft between the upper bearing seat and the lower bearing seat at intervals; at least three sliders (5) that can rotate with the main shaft are evenly embedded on the periphery of the turntables, a grinding roller (6) that can rotate and grind along the inner wall of the housing is hinge-connected on the sliders, the grinding roller is a torch-shaped grinding roller with a torch-shaped appearance, and a inner lining (8) matching the roller body shape of the torch-shaped grinding roller is mounted on the inner wall part of the housing corresponding to the torch-shaped grinding roller. The mill has the advantages of flexible operation with low running resistance, low energy consumption, high grinding efficiency, long service life, easy replacement of wearing parts, and low operating cost.

现有辊式粉磨机种类繁多, 比如在中国专利文献中就有许多记载。 现有各类辊磨机的结构, 虽各有差异, 但它们的磨辊, 一般都是悬挂或 水平安装在转盘之上, 普遍存在着结构复杂、 占用空间偏大、 粉磨效率 偏低、使用寿命偏短等缺陷, 另外,不仅粉磨效率较低、 能耗高, 维修起 来也困难, 零部件的更换还相当麻烦。 发明内容  There are many types of roll pulverizers available, for example, there are many records in the Chinese patent literature. The existing roller mills have different structures, but their grinding rollers are generally suspended or horizontally mounted on the turntable. Generally, the structure is complicated, the space is large, and the grinding efficiency is low. Shortcomings such as short service life, in addition, not only low grinding efficiency, high energy consumption, but also difficult to repair, the replacement of parts is quite troublesome. 根据一种实施方式, 参照图 1, 本发明的炬辊磨机包括带隔音罩 13 的具有筒形分块夹层结构的箱体 4,所述箱体 4的顶部设有进料口 11和 与箱体夹层之内腔相通的细粉出料口 12,箱体 4的底部设有与箱体夹层 之内腔相通的粗粉出料口 14,安装在箱体 4中的主轴 1的上端置于上轴 承座 10上, 主轴 1的下端置于下轴承座 3上, 所述上轴承座 10固定安 装在箱体 4上端面, 下轴承座 3固定安装在箱体 4的下底面; 所述主轴 1的下轴承座 3下端同轴套装有传动轮 2; 所述上轴承座 10与下轴承座 3之间的主轴 1上轴向间隔安装有两层转盘 7和均料盘 9; 所述转盘 7 周边均匀镶嵌有四个可随所述主轴 1旋转的滑块 5, 所述滑块 5上铰接 有可沿箱体 4内壁环绕碾磨的磨辊 6, 所述磨辊 6为外形呈火炬状的炬 形磨辊, 炬形磨辊 6对应的机箱内壁部位装有与炬形磨辊 6辊体形状相 适应的内衬 8。 According to an embodiment, referring to Fig. 1, a torch mill of the present invention comprises a casing 4 having a cylindrical split sandwich structure with a soundproof cover 13, the top of which is provided with a feed opening 11 and a fine powder discharge port 12 communicating with the inner cavity of the casing interlayer, and a bottom portion of the casing 4 is provided with a coarse powder discharge port 14 communicating with the inner cavity of the casing interlayer, and the upper end of the main shaft 1 installed in the casing 4 is disposed. On the upper bearing housing 10, the lower end of the main shaft 1 is placed on the lower bearing housing 3, the upper bearing housing 10 is fixedly mounted on the upper end surface of the housing 4, and the lower bearing housing 3 is fixedly mounted on the lower bottom surface of the housing 4; The lower end of the lower bearing housing 3 of the main shaft 1 is coaxially fitted with a transmission wheel 2; the main shaft 1 between the upper bearing housing 10 and the lower bearing housing 3 is axially spaced apart from the two-stage turntable 7 and the equalizing tray 9; The periphery of the turntable 7 is evenly embedded with four sliders 5 rotatable with the main shaft 1. The slider 5 is hinged with a grinding roller 6 which can be milled around the inner wall of the casing 4. The grinding roller 6 has a shape Torch-shaped torch-shaped grinding roller, the inner wall portion corresponding to the torch-shaped grinding roller 6 is mounted with the shape of the torch-shaped grinding roller 6 Adapted lining 8.
参照图 2,所述炬形磨辊 6包括辊轴 62,辊轴 62的上端固定轴接辊 套 61, 所述辊套 61截面呈倒锥台形, 外形似火炬的火焰, 辊套 61是耐 磨介质; 辊轴 62的下端套接带铰链耳 63的轴承套 64, 所述轴承套 64 与辊轴 62之间装有轴承 65;所述辊轴 62外形似火炬的手柄,轴承套 64 上的铰链耳 63通过销轴与镶嵌在转盘 7上的滑块 5连接。  Referring to Fig. 2, the torch-shaped grinding roller 6 includes a roller shaft 62. The upper end of the roller shaft 62 is fixed to the roller sleeve 61. The roller sleeve 61 has an inverted truncated cone shape and is shaped like a torch flame. The roller sleeve 61 is resistant. Grinding medium; the lower end of the roller shaft 62 is sleeved with a bearing sleeve 64 with a hinged lug 63, and a bearing 65 is arranged between the bearing sleeve 64 and the roller shaft 62; the roller shaft 62 is shaped like a torch handle, and the bearing sleeve 64 is The hinge ear 63 is connected to the slider 5 mounted on the turntable 7 via a pin.
工作时, 物料从箱体 4顶部的进料口 11落到均料盘 9上, 均料盘 9 将物料均匀撒开, 经炬形磨辊 6的多次碾磨后, 碾磨合格的成品细粉末 由外设抽风机从箱体 4夹层顶部的出料口 12风力吸出输送到外设收集装 置,未达到设定细度要求的粗颗粉则由粗料出料口 14排出并送入外设提 升机构继续输入进料口 11进行循环粉磨。  During operation, the material falls from the feed port 11 at the top of the tank 4 to the uniform feed tray 9, and the feed tray 9 spreads the material evenly. After multiple grinding by the torch-shaped grinding roller 6, the finished product is milled. The fine powder is sucked out from the discharge port 12 at the top of the sandwich of the box 4 by the peripheral exhaust fan to the peripheral collecting device, and the coarse powder that does not reach the set fineness is discharged from the coarse material discharging port 14 and sent into The peripheral lifting mechanism continues to input the feed port 11 for cyclic grinding.
本发明所提供的炬辊磨机所设滑块 5可以保障炬形磨辊 6工作时不 向外倾倒且能径向移动, 借以补偿粉磨过程中产生的磨损; 如被粉磨的 物料中夹杂有铁块等无法粉碎的杂质, 由于炬形磨辊 6能径向移动, 可 以避免炬形磨辊 6受到损坏, 因而能承受频繁振动和较大轴向力。 本发明的炬辊磨机运转灵活, 比现有球磨机节能 60%以上, 粉磨效 率提高 80%以上, 使用寿命长, 维修简便, 易损件更换方便, 运行成本 低, 噪音低, 铁耗少。 以上所描述的具体实施方式只是用来对本发明的技术方案进行说 明, 而非用来对本发明的范围进行限制。 本发明可以体现为其他的具体 实施方式, 比如包括但不限于结构、 形式、 功能和用途等方面的各种调 整或变化, 而不脱离本发明的主旨和概念。 也就是说, 这样的调整或变 化应当被视为落在本发明的范围之内。  The slider 5 provided by the torch mill of the present invention can ensure that the torch-shaped grinding roller 6 does not tilt outward and can move radially during operation, thereby compensating for the wear generated during the grinding process; for example, in the material to be ground Incorporating impurities such as iron lump that cannot be pulverized, since the torch-shaped grinding roller 6 can move radially, the torch-shaped grinding roller 6 can be prevented from being damaged, and thus can withstand frequent vibration and large axial force. The torch roll mill of the invention has flexible operation, more than 60% energy saving than the existing ball mill, more than 80% improvement of grinding efficiency, long service life, convenient maintenance, convenient replacement of wearing parts, low running cost, low noise and low iron consumption. .
